![]() When the BPM is increased, it can crush the material into small parts quickly. Normally hammering tool has more than 20000 bpm. The hammering function is measured with the Blows per Minute (BPM). This is also included in the combi drill. The hammering mechanism is a mechanical function of gear teeth. When there is more RPM, the drilling hole will be sharp and clean. Spinning is measured with revolution per minute (RPM). Normally spinning is essential for the drilling purpose. It is more weight and cost than an impact driver. Therefore this tool can be used in a wide range. These 03 functions can be used separately. Combi drill can be used for drilling, hammer drilling, and screw driving. What is a Combi Drill?Ī Combi drill is a combination of 03 actions such as spinning, hammering, and impact mechanism. Sometimes you can use an impact driver as a regular drill with using a chuck adaptor. Impact drivers are used for the drive screws and fasten the nuts and bolts. Read More About – How an Impact Driver Work? – Mechanism, Usage, Troubleshoot By using one hand, you can handle the tool easily. That will not provide a force to the arm or wrist. When you use the impact driver, there is no tendency to the arm or wrist. You can see the speed will be reduced, and due to this, torque will be increased. With increasing the penetration depth, torque is needed. When the screw is driven inside the wood, its resistance is increased. Normally the impact driver is more noise than a normal drill without load.ĭue to this torque production, it can drive screws as well as fasten the nuts and bolts. When you use an impact driver, you can hear the rotating sound and impact driver noise. This makes a huge rotational force to the bit. ![]() Inner rotating mass is releasing the force onto the anvil. More torque production is the key task of the impact driver. When you drive a screw using a screwdriver, you will need more pressure and more torque. There is a special mechanism inside the impact driver. Impact drivers are mostly used for driving screws or fasteners.
